Electrochemical Behavior of Organic Film With Nano Silica

Organic-inorganic composite films were prepared by adding different amount of nano-SiO2into water soluble acrylic resin (AC) on hot-dip galvanized steel sheet. The electrochemical behavior of nano SiO2 modified acrylic resin films in 5 % NaCl solution were studied by electrochemical measurement techniques. Results indicate when there are 8% ~ 12% SiO2 in organic film, it can shows an analogous passivation propertyin anodic polarization curves, increase anodic polarization function of galvanized coating, retarde lectrode reaction more efficiently. The reason is that either SiO2 in organic film occur chemical reaction with Zn, produce stable zinc silicate compound; or as aresult of dissolve-redeposit of SiO2 in the film.
